Output 85503b43dc4629d07fe0540e6f4683093895967ed6435a9c0b5fca56f37aaf04:0

value
1331498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4758ed74e2f4115b3fcb7171e737888cce05b41d OP_EQUAL
address
38CGRxb8Mj7BiUdUzxxFrzHN3LUG1t2UEs
transaction
85503b43dc4629d07fe0540e6f4683093895967ed6435a9c0b5fca56f37aaf04
confirmations
321280
spent
true